Police charge three teens after serious assault at Doonside

Three teens have now been charged following the serious assault of a teenage boy in Sydney's west yesterday.

About 5.40pm (Wednesday 4 August 2021), emergency services were called to a home on Perigee Close, Doonside, following reports of an assault.

A 16-year-old boy was found unresponsive with injuries to his head and chest. He was treated at the scene by NSW Ambulance paramedics before being taken to Westmead Hospital where he remains on life support.

Officers from Blacktown Police Area Command established a crime scene and commenced an investigation under Strike Force Brens.

As part of initial inquiries, a 15-year-old boy was arrested on Rosenthal Street about 11.50pm yesterday.

Following further inquiries, a 13-year-old boy and a 15-year-old girl were arrested on Mikado Way about 8am today (Thursday 5 August 2021).

They were all taken to Blacktown Police Station where they were charged with cause grievous bodily harm to person with intent, detain in company with intent to get advantage occasion actual bodily harm are assisting with inquiries.

They were refused bail and will appear at Parramatta Children's Court tomorrow (Friday 6 August 2021).

Investigations are continuing.
